Director Eom Tae-hwa directed IU's new song music video that has been gaining attention from BTS V's involvement.
On the 7th, IU's agency, EDAM Entertainment stated, "Director Eom Tae-hwa of the movie 'Concrete Utopia' directed the music video, and the shooting has been completed."
They added, "IU is currently busy wrapping up the final shooting for 'You Have Done Well,'" indicating her hectic schedule.
Recently, it became a hot topic that BTS member V appeared in IU's new song music video.
Regarding this, EDAM stated, "IU has finished filming the music video with BTS V, and she is preparing for the new album with a goal to release it in the first half of the year."
IU and Director Eom Tae-hwa became acquainted when he directed the video for her 10th-anniversary concert 'dlwlrma. This is Now' in 2018. Director Eom mentioned that he proposed the collaboration after IU watched the movie 'Forest.'
Expectations are rising for IU's new song, which involves the collaboration of Director Eom Tae-hwa and V.
